A Little History of “Noting Up”, or Why Noting Up Is Called “Noting Up” Anyways
Natalie Wing
WARNING: this post may contain disturbing content for those with deep anti-marking-up-of-library-book sensitivities. Back in ye olden days, law clerks and law librarians used to write in the margins of case reporters, literally “noting up” the pages with citations for subsequent appellate decisions. …
